In today’s active digital landscape, offering mobile applications efficiently without compromising top quality is a top priority for developers in addition to businesses alike. Framework7, often abbreviated while f7, exemplifies modern day development principles by simply enabling rapid prototyping and deployment involving mobile apps along with minimal fuss. This article explores practical strategies and finest practices to increase your mobile application development process using Framework7, illustrating how combining technical instruments and design guidelines can lead to be able to faster, more reliable releases.
To understand the essence of swift iphone app development, consider this significance of choosing the right environment and tools. For occasion, setting up an improved development workspace together with Visual Studio Program code, integrating essential extensions, and leveraging simulator for instant testing can significantly reduce development cycles. Furthermore, employing Framework7’s rich component library and even themes ensures consistent and engaging user cadre, while its CLI simplifies project initialization plus feature addition. Together, these elements convey a modern method to mobile development—focused on efficiency, overall flexibility, and quality.
Choosing typically the Right Development Setting for Rapid Prototyping
Setting up Visual Studio Code for Framework7 Projects
Aesthetic Studio Code (VS Code) is a superb alternative among developers for its flexibility plus extensive plugin environment. To optimize AS OPPOSED TO Code for Framework7 development, start by installing essential exts such as ESLint for code quality, Prettier for formatting, and the JavaScript (ES6) code snippets. Furthermore, enabling live server plugins lets you survey changes in real-time, which is important for rapid prototyping.
Setting up your workspace involves developing a dedicated file on your project, initializing an offer. json record with npm init , and installing Framework7 via npm or perhaps CDN. This create makes a foundation exactly where code editing, debugging, and testing are seamlessly integrated, quickly moving the development cycle.
Integrating Important Plugins to Rate Up Development
Plugins want AS OPPOSED TO Code Extensibility for snippets, Git integration for version control, and even browser preview tools help streamline work flow. For example, applying snippets for typical Framework7 components decreases repetitive coding, whilst Git allows intended for quick iteration and rollback if needed. Incorporating these extensions helps to ensure that developers can focus more about feature development somewhat than environment setup.
Creating Emulators for Fast Testing and Feedback
Simulator and simulators are really indispensable for screening mobile apps without deploying to actual devices. Tools like Chrome DevTools System Mode, Android Studio’s Emulator, or Xcode Simulator enable instant testing across different screen sizes and even OS versions. As an illustration, testing your Framework7 app on various devices helps discover UI issues early, ensuring a better user experience on release.
This immediate suggestions loop accelerates the event process by catching bugs and AJE inconsistencies in normal time, thus minimizing post-launch fixes and even revisions.
Streamlining UI Design with Framework7 Components and Themes
Utilizing Pre-Built UI Elements intended for Consistent Layouts
Framework7 gives a comprehensive library associated with pre-designed UI parts such as navbars, cards, forms, and lists. These aspects adhere to Materials Design and iOS Human Interface Guidelines, enabling developers to develop visually appealing cadre rapidly. For illustration, using f7-navbar and f7-card components can support create a natural layout that maintains consistency across the particular app.
By leveraging all these ready-made components, programmers avoid reinventing the wheel and target on customizing operation, significantly reducing enhancement time.
Customizing Themes with regard to Brand Alignment plus User Engagement
Framework7’s theming system allows for quick customization of colors, baptistère, and styles to fit branding guidelines. Changing variables in typically the SCSS files or applying CSS overrides enables quick alterations. Such as, changing major colors or baptistère can enhance model recognition and enhance user engagement.
For more advanced styling, making use of custom CSS along with Framework7’s theme parameters ensures that visual identity is preserved without sacrificing responsiveness or compatibility.
Implementing Receptive The design of Cross-Device Abiliyy
Reactive design is basic for reaching customers across a multitude of devices. Framework7’s grid system and versatile components automatically conform to different screen measurements. Testing on emulators or real products ensures that templates are fluid plus interactions are maximized for both touch screen phones and tablets.
This flexibility not simply enhances user experience but also reduces the need for several versions from the app, streamlining maintenance in addition to updates.
Leveraging Framework7 CLI for Accelerated Software Initialization
Creating New Assignments with Preset Templates
This Framework7 CLI shortens project setup via preset templates designed for various websites and use circumstances. Running commands these kinds of as npx framework7 generate initiates an entire job scaffold with standard configurations, saving hours of manual setup. These templates incorporate boilerplate code, folder structures, and setup files that adjust to best practices.
This method displays how modern CLI tools enable programmers to focus in building features instead than spending some time about initial setup.
Adding Characteristics Using Command-Line Selections
Typically the CLI supports putting functionalities like PWA support, custom themes, or specific extensions via simple command word flags. One example is, executing framework7 add pwa integrates essential configurations and program code snippets automatically. This specific modular approach allows for incremental enhancement, where features are really added systematically in addition to tested immediately.
Automating Develops and Deployments with regards to Smaller Releases
Automation tools included with Framework7 CLI enable continuous incorporation and deployment workflows. Using scripts intended for minification, bundling, and even deploying to software stores or net servers reduces guide book effort and problems. For instance, a new typical build process may include orders like npm run build up then deployment scripts, guaranteeing consistent and quick releases.
Implementing such automation pipelines aligns using the principles of DevOps, emphasizing speed, dependability, and repeatability in app deployment process.
“Adopting a systematic, tool-driven method to mobile software development accelerates shipping times without restricting quality—Framework7 exemplifies this particular principle through its comprehensive ecosystem. ”
In summary, using the right growth environment, utilizing Framework7’s UI components in addition to themes, and harnessing its CLI equipment are critical techniques for building mobile apps quickly and effectively. These practices not only shorten development series but also improve the overall high quality and user expertise of the final product. For more insights and sources, exploring detailed courses and community support at https://f7-casino.uk.com/“> https://f7-casino.uk.com/ can provide extra guidance to improve the look of your development quest.
